FOSHAN, China — September 7, 2026 — TJS (Guangdong Taijishan Technology Co., Ltd., formerly Dongguan Taijishan Machinery Equipment Co., Ltd.), the Chinese manufacturer of high-speed precision presses and cold heading machines, today relaunched its global website at www.tjs-press.com with a buyer-first design built to help stamping and fastener plants find the right machine faster — and to source complete production lines from a single supplier.

Founded in 2002 and headquartered in Gaoming District, Foshan, Guangdong, TJS supplies high-speed precision presses from 25 to 5,500 kN (C-type, gantry straight-side and knuckle-joint designs), cold heading machines for M2–M10 parts, screw-making and nut-forming machines, and press feeding lines. TJS equipment today runs in factories across 126 countries and regions, supported by more than 50 distribution centers worldwide.

From a model list to a buyer's decision path

The previous website presented machines as a list of models. The new site reorganizes content around the questions real buyers ask before contacting a supplier:

  • "Which machine fits my part?" — motor laminations and EV rotor/stator cores point to TJS knuckle-joint or gantry presses with matched feeding lines; lead frames, connector terminals and shielding cans to C-type high-speed presses; micro screws, bolts and hex nuts to the corresponding cold headers and nut formers.
  • "What complete line do I need?" — a new product category, Peripherals and Production Line, gives press feeding equipment its own home, covering coil feeding lines and the motor lamination production line, so stampers can evaluate presses and their feeding systems together instead of piecemeal.
  • "Can I trust this supplier?" — every machine page links to the verification routes TJS already offers: live video run-off before shipment, third-party inspection (SGS/BV/TÜV), and factory visits in Foshan.

Interactive Buyer Tools — a Press Selector and a Cold Header Selector — help visitors shortlist machines by part type and size before requesting a quote, reducing the back-and-forth that usually slows down industrial RFQs.

About TJS

TJS (Guangdong Taijishan Technology Co., Ltd.) is a Chinese manufacturer of high-speed precision presses and cold heading machines, founded in 2002 and headquartered in Foshan, Guangdong. Its range spans high-speed precision presses from 25 to 5,500 kN, cold heading machines for M2–M10 fasteners, and press feeding lines — serving automotive, new-energy vehicle, home appliance, electronics and fastener industries in 126 countries and regions.
